Transaction e943fa150695b23bbe71b3aaa4746c274e0d153362e85c06529433e93780c9c5
1 Input
1 Output
-
e943fa150695b23bbe71b3aaa4746c274e0d153362e85c06529433e93780c9c5: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cedcd091808312460dc524b956433336f2e133416da3650cce119fe3116bf858
- address
- bc1pemwdpyvqsvfyvrw9yju4vsenxmewzv6pdk3k2rxwzx07xyttlpvql9s4q6